Linux Security Module (LSM) Fundamentals and Implementation

The article provides an in-depth explanation of the Linux Security Module (LSM) framework, covering its basic principles, implementation mechanisms, and practical examples.

It begins with an overview of LSM's definition, origin, and development history, highlighting its role in enhancing Linux kernel security through hook-based mechanisms.

The second section details LSM's software architecture, including its position within the Linux security framework, hook insertion points, and the use of security domains in kernel data structures.

Implementation aspects are explored, such as the addition of hook functions, the LSM data structure, and the initialization processes during kernel boot, including early and security initialization phases.

Practical applications are discussed through the lens of SELinux, illustrating how LSM enables multiple security modules to coexist and function within the kernel.

The article concludes with a summary of LSM's significance in providing a flexible and non-intrusive approach to kernel security enhancements.
